Kali Linux中配置OpenVPN的完整指南,从安装到安全连接实战

banxian11 2026-04-20 半仙加速器 3 0

在网络安全渗透测试和红队演练中,Kali Linux 是许多专业人员的首选操作系统,它集成了大量安全工具,支持快速部署和自动化任务,在某些场景下(如远程渗透测试、访问受限网络或模拟攻击环境),用户需要通过虚拟专用网络(VPN)来隐藏真实IP地址、绕过地理限制或接入目标内网,本文将详细介绍如何在 Kali Linux 中配置 OpenVPN 客户端,实现稳定、安全的远程连接。

确保你的 Kali 系统是最新的,打开终端并执行以下命令更新系统包列表和升级已安装软件:

sudo apt update && sudo apt upgrade -y

安装 OpenVPN 和相关依赖项,Kali 默认已包含 OpenVPN 软件包,但若未安装,请运行:

sudo apt install openvpn -y

建议安装 network-manager-openvpn 以图形界面方式管理连接,尤其适合新手用户:

sudo apt install network-manager-openvpn-gnome -y

配置 OpenVPN 的关键步骤是获取有效的 .ovpn 配置文件,该文件通常由你的 VPN 提供商(如 NordVPN、ExpressVPN 或企业私有服务)提供,其中包含服务器地址、加密参数、证书路径等信息,将此文件保存至 /etc/openvpn/ 目录(/etc/openvpn/client.conf),或者放在你个人目录下的 ~/openvpn/ 文件夹中。

如果你使用的是自建 OpenVPN 服务器(常见于渗透测试实验室),请确保服务器端已正确配置 CA 证书、服务器密钥和客户端证书,并将客户端证书打包成 .ovpn 文件,典型配置内容包括:

client
dev tun
proto udp
remote your-vpn-server.com 1194
resolv-retry infinite
nobind
persist-key
persist-tun
ca ca.crt
cert client.crt
key client.key
tls-auth ta.key 1
cipher AES-256-CBC
auth SHA256
verb 3

配置完成后,启动 OpenVPN 服务,你可以通过命令行手动连接:

sudo openvpn --config /etc/openvpn/client.conf

如果一切正常,你会看到类似“Initialization Sequence Completed”的提示,表示已成功建立隧道。

对于图形界面用户,可以使用 Network Manager 添加新连接:点击右上角网络图标 → “Edit Connections” → “Add” → 选择“Import a saved VPN connection”,然后导入你的 .ovpn 文件,之后即可一键连接或断开。

安全提醒:

  1. 始终验证 .ovpn 文件来源是否可信,避免泄露敏感凭证;
  2. 使用强密码保护私钥文件(如 client.key),并设置权限为 600
    chmod 600 client.key
  3. 定期检查日志文件 /var/log/syslogjournalctl -u openvpn@client.service,排查连接失败问题。

通过以上步骤,你可以在 Kali Linux 中轻松搭建一个可靠的 OpenVPN 客户端环境,不仅提升渗透测试效率,还能保障操作过程中的隐私与安全性,无论你是进行外网渗透还是内网横向移动,合理的网络掩护都是不可或缺的一环,工具只是手段,合规与道德才是核心!

Kali Linux中配置OpenVPN的完整指南,从安装到安全连接实战

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速